Output ef3d13ad89d67b02eb06fac29bf51994edab73d60ad591675efa7305219f1674:0

value
3493500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2272efb8fe659fbdd90341d9fff072a00b4a518e OP_EQUAL
address
34qAazGbXYuWMzxRHDNLMPPWMTarY6JoHB
transaction
ef3d13ad89d67b02eb06fac29bf51994edab73d60ad591675efa7305219f1674
spent
true